excel怎么快速去掉多个空行

在Excel中快速去除多个空行可以通过以下几种方法实现:

  1. 使用筛选功能

    • 选中包含空行的数据列。
    • 点击“数据”选项卡中的“筛选”按钮,为该列添加筛选器。
    • 点击筛选器下拉菜单,取消选择“(空白)”选项,这样所有非空行都会被隐藏。
    • 选中所有可见的非空行,复制这些行。
    • 在新的工作表或工作区域粘贴复制的数据。
    • 删除原始工作表中的空行。
  2. 使用“查找和选择”功能

    • 点击“开始”选项卡中的“查找和选择”(通常位于右侧)。
    • 选择“定位条件”。
    • 在弹出的“定位条件”对话框中,选择“空值”。
    • 点击“确定”,Excel会选中所有空单元格。
    • 通过“Ctrl + Shift + 右键点击”选择整行,然后按“Delete”键删除选中的空行。
  3. 使用Go To特殊功能

    • 选中包含空行的数据区域。
    • 按下Ctrl + G打开“定位”对话框。
    • 点击“特殊”按钮,选择“空值”。
    • 同样通过“Ctrl + Shift + 右键点击”选择整行,然后按“Delete”键删除选中的空行。
  4. 使用VBA宏

    • 按下Alt + F11打开VBA编辑器。
    • 插入一个新模块,并粘贴以下代码:
       

      Sub DeleteEmptyRows() Dim rng As Range Dim i As Long Set rng = ActiveSheet.UsedRange For i = rng.Rows.Count To 1 Step -1 If WorksheetFunction.CountA(rng.Rows(i)) = 0 Then Rows(i).Delete End If Next i End Sub

    • 运行这个宏,它会检查工作表中的每一行,如果某行没有任何内容,它会自动删除该行。
  5. 手动删除

    • 如果空行数量不多,你也可以手动选中每一行的空行,然后按下Delete键进行删除。

选择适合你情况的方法来去除Excel中的多个空行。对于大量数据,建议使用筛选功能或VBA宏,这样可以大大提高效率。

  • 5
    点赞
  • 10
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Intimes

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值